Job Description:

The city of Salem seeks a Building Code Enforcement Inspector in the Inspectional Services Department.

Job Responsibility:

  • Works under direct & general supervision of Inspectional Services Director
  • Administrative/technical role
  • Direct liaison between other municipal offices
  • Collaborates with other buildings, plumbing, electrical, & health inspectors

Requirements:

  • Valid Construction Supervisors License required
  • Certified Local Building Inspector preferred
  • Ability to obtain certification within one year
  • Valid MA driver’s license
  • Reliable transportation required
